SUMMARY:Telescope Clinic\, Learn How to Use Your Telescope | Buttonwood Nature Center\, Waynesboro
DESCRIPTION:In partnership with the Tri-State Astronomers Club\, Buttonwood Nature Center is hosting a telescope clinic on Saturday\, March 7th from 10:00 AM to 2:00 PM in the social room at the Church of the Apostles\, 336 Barnett Avenue in Waynesboro\, Pa.\nThe clinic is designed to help sky watchers maximize their use of a telescope. \nParticipation is free\, but registration is required to reserve a consultation time—please see form below.\n“We can learn so much using telescopes\, but they are not much fun if you don’t know how to use them\,” said astronomy club member Andy Smetzer.\n“If you have a telescope and you’re not sure what to do next\, bring it to the clinic for some guidance.”\nClub members will teach telescope owners how to view the stars with their own telescopes\, including hands-on help with alignment\, various eyepieces\, focus and mechanical adjustments.\n“If anyone has an old—or new—telescope\, they should bring it in\,” Smetzer said\, “and also bring user manuals and any accessories like lenses\, spare parts\, etc.\, that came with the telescope.”\nTo arrange the time for your appointment\, fill out the registration HERE\, email info@buttonwoodnaturecenter.org\, or call 717.762.0373.

SUMMARY:Dissecting Owl Pellets | Furnace Run Nature Center\, Shippensburg
DESCRIPTION:Description: Discover what an owl eats by dissecting an owl pellet!\nWhen an owl ingests its prey\, the indigestible parts like bones and fur are formed into a clump and then regurgitated.\nTo understand an owl’s diet\, we will examine the bones and potentially reconstruct the skeleton of its prey.\nThis class is for young nature lovers ages 7-12.\nSaturday\, March 7th\, 2026 * 10:30 AM – 12:00 PM\nAges: 7-12\nCost: $10\nRegistration:  https://shipparkrec.recdesk.com/Community/Program/Detail?programId=130\nWednesday\, March 11th\, 2026 * 6:00 PM – 7:30 PM\nAges: 7-12\nCost: $10\nRegistration: https://shipparkrec.recdesk.com/Community/Program/Detail?programId=131
